Reason for recall
Installation problem: there is a risk that the monitor may not be adequately secured to the stand, resulting in the monitor falling off which may cause injury.
Action taken
St. Jude Medical received a recall notice dated January 16, 2009 from its supplier, Smiths Medical PM, Inc. St. Jude Medical prepared and sent their own recall letter dated February 13, 2009 to affected customers. The recall letter described the issue and possible associated risks and provided instructions to customers. A St. Jude Medical representative will contact customers to facilitate replacement of the fasteners. Questions should be directed to your St. Jude Medical sales representative.
